Expert-verifiedIf a system of equations has one solution, the system is ________ and the equations are ________.
If a system of equations has one solution, the system is consistent and the equations are independent.
The given statement is:
If a system of equations has one solution, the system is ________ and the equations are ________.
Consistent and independent: A system of equations is consistent and independent if it has only one solution.
Consistent and dependent: A system of equations is consistent and dependent if it has an infinite number of solutions.
By using the above definitions, it is clear that the required words for the blanks are consistent and independent respectively.
If a system of equations has one solution, the system is consistent and the equations are independent.
